  • Off-Season Block 2: Building Strength for the Long Game - E.354
    May 21 2025

    The long-awaited Off-Season Block 2 program launches May 26th, bringing exciting changes to Misfit Athletics' programming structure and delivery platforms.

    We're thrilled to announce three new subscription tiers tailored to different athlete needs: Pro ($69/month) for elite athletes with two daily sessions and direct coach access through Telegram; Comp ($49/month) bundling Hatchet, Masters, and GPP together for maximum flexibility; and standalone GPP ($29/month) for busy professionals seeking general fitness. Additionally, we're expanding beyond Fitter to offer programming through Strivee, giving athletes their choice of platforms.

    The cornerstone of Off-Season Block 2 is the Texas Method back squat program, proven to add 20-40 pounds to your 5RM over nine weeks when approached strategically. The program balances Olympic lifting technique work through tempo pull cleans and positional snatches with heavy pressing and supplementary strength work. For athletes following the conditioning bias track, expect structured zone 2 training and multi-gear conditioning pieces designed to develop proper pacing.

    This program continues our emphasis on C2 bike training and running – essential tools for developing the metabolic capacities needed at the highest levels of competition. We're structuring conditioning sessions to help athletes understand and implement the Gears Matrix concept, creating consistency in intensity across varying time domains.

    Perhaps most inspiring is the continued success of our Hatchet program, with athletes qualifying for semifinals three years running while balancing full-time careers. This demonstrates that following the appropriate program for your situation can lead to remarkable results without requiring a professional's schedule.

  • WFP: The Fitness Battle in Indy - E.353
    May 14 2025

    What happens when an entirely new fitness competition bursts onto the scene with high production values and a roster of elite athletes? We take you inside the inaugural World Fitness Project (WFP) event in Indianapolis for a comprehensive, no-holds-barred review of this potentially game-changing addition to the competitive fitness landscape.

    Drawing from firsthand experience at the event, we dissect everything from the competition programming to production quality, athlete treatment, and media access. The verdict? Surprisingly smooth operations for a first-time event, with punctual heats, excellent warm-up spaces, and professional staff that created a positive athlete experience throughout. The programming leaned heavily toward pulling gymnastics with a preference for shorter time domains—a consistent thread that's emerging across competitive fitness.

    What stood out most was the incredible closeness of the field. The fitness level demonstrated was so uniform that athletes were separated by mere seconds, with dramatic moments like the men's leader dropping to fourth place on the final event due to a single missed lunge. This speaks volumes about how the sport has evolved, where formerly "outlier" performances have become the standard across entire fields of elite competitors.

    But the bigger question looms: can events like this capture the casual fan? Despite excellent execution, attendance appeared moderate, particularly on Friday and Sunday. We explore the challenge of explaining "what this is" to potential spectators outside the fitness community bubble and discuss what might be needed for long-term growth in a crowded competition landscape.

    Whether you're curious about alternatives to the CrossFit Games or simply interested in the evolution of competitive fitness, this episode offers valuable insights into what may be the future of the sport.   • Cortez: New Misfit Affiliate Phase - E.352
    May 7 2025

    Ever wondered why Forrest Gump's iconic cross-country journey began with Nike Cortez shoes? Our newest training phase draws inspiration from this powerful symbol of fundamental movement - running - while building a comprehensive foundation for the entire training year ahead.

    The Cortez Phase represents our commitment to starting fresh with the most basic and essential human movements. We're focusing on deadlifts as our primary barbell movement, alternating between heavy strength days and conditioning integration to build both absolute strength and work capacity. This methodical approach ensures athletes develop proper posterior chain engagement that transfers to virtually every other movement pattern.

    For gymnastics, we're emphasizing strict pulling and pushing movements that establish true upper body strength rather than relying on momentum or compensation patterns. Our approach to progressive scaling in these movements recognizes that bodyweight exercises require the same thoughtful programming as loaded movements - your body is the weight.

    Perhaps most significantly, we've made running our conditioning bias. Running forces athletes out of the gym and away from machines, revealing true movement efficiency without equipment to mask compensations. Our detailed approach to running preparation addresses everything from big toe mobility to hip stability, recognizing that quality movement starts with proper joint preparation.

    Throughout this podcast, we emphasize that movement quality must precede load or intensity. As a coach, this phase offers a perfect opportunity to establish or reset fundamental movement patterns with your athletes. For gym owners, we discuss how creating top-down buy-in for programming philosophy creates a culture of intentional practice rather than mindless exercise.
